Abstract
The objective of this project is to determine levels of cystatin C and cathepsins B, H and L in biological fluids of healthy and asthmatic subjects. The purpose is also to establish their normal serum base-line circadian characteristics and their deviations before and after cortisteroid and cyclosporine A treatment. The results may provide better understanding of the role of cysteine proteinases and their inhibitors in pathophysiological mechanisms and may be of clinical interest as additional biochemical parameters for monitoring the disease and its therapy.
